WebFeb 28, 2024 · Fist close. Maintaining finger flexibility is key for seniors with arthritis in the hands. This exercise can help. Simply ball your hand into a fist, doing so slowly if it’s challenging. Hold your hand in a fist for five seconds or as long as you can. Release, and repeat 10 times. Wrist bends. WebJan 25, 2024 · Over-the-counter medications — such as ibuprofen (Advil, Motrin IB, others) and naproxen sodium (Aleve) — may help ease knee pain. Some people find relief by rubbing the affected knee with creams containing a numbing agent, such as lidocaine, or capsaicin, the substance that makes chili peppers hot. Rest.
